Uninsured car parked on road
 
Hello,

My engine blew up so i bought another car to tide me over while i sort the original one. This meant having to transfer the insurance to my new car. The old one is parked on the road, however it is taxed.

Is this legally ok? It can't go anywhere as it has no engine !

Flix 12 November 2007 10:01 AM

I'm sure that is illegal to park an uninsured car on the road.
If another car runs into it, you could be prosecuted.
To confirm this you could ring your local station.

SiDHEaD 12 November 2007 10:02 AM

Shat thats not good.

billyray911 12 November 2007 06:34 PM

If its on a road,it has to be insured-whatever the status of your car.As previously said,if somebody crashes into it or injury is caused to anybody because of its condition,you may be liable,(in certain circumstances only)...
As the road traffic act states"owing to the presence of a vehicle on a road..."

Az Sti Type R 12 November 2007 06:59 PM

Also if its un-insured you obviously won't get any pay out if anything happened to the car whilst being out on the road, i.e- vandalism, or even having the car nicked, (towed away or even lifted onto a car transporter flatbed which seems to be a bit of a rage at the moment)
